0:22.8 | Hello and thanks for downloading the Scotland Outdoors podcast. I'm Helen Needham. |
0:27.5 | In this edition, I chat to author and photographer Geoff Alan. Jeff wrote a book called |
0:32.9 | the Scottish Bothy Bible, which was published a couple of years ago, showcasing our network of free-to-use mountain huts here in Scotland. |
0:41.5 | He's just published a sequel to that very successful book called Scottish Bothy Walks, and I met up with him to find out more. |
0:49.3 | I've met you in Edinburgh, which may seem like the wrong place to meet actually because you're writing about |
0:55.1 | Bothys, which are mainly in far-flung places in the Highlands of Scotland. But I thought actually |
1:01.6 | a lot of the time when people are thinking about going to Bothys, they might be in a place like |
1:06.8 | Edinburgh or Glasgow or some place of population. |
